KVLF (1240kHz) is anAMradio station inAlpine, Texas. It is owned by Alpine Radio, LLC.

History

[edit]

KVLF received its license in 1947. It was owned by Big Bend Broadcasting and broadcast on 1490 kHz until 1948. In 1958, Gene Hendryx bought KVLF from Jack W. Hawkins and Barney W. Hubbs; the station increased its daytime power to 1,000 watts in 1960 and its nighttime power to the same in 1997.

In 2015, Gene R. Hendryx Jr., sold KVLF to the Benevich family doing business as Alpine Radio, LLC.
